6. Fair and Provably Fair Gaming
Trust is a key concern in online gambling, and crypto casinos address this issue through the use of provably fair technology. This system enables players to independently verify the outcome of each bet using cryptographic algorithms, ensuring that the casino is not manipulating the results. With traditional online casinos, players often have to rely on regulatory bodies to guarantee fairness. However, blockchain technology removes the need for intermediaries, allowing gamblers to check the fairness of every game in real time.


7. Wide Variety of Cryptocurrencies Supported
Most crypto casinos support multiple cryptocurrencies, giving players the flexibility to choose their preferred digital assets. Bitcoin (BTC) remains the most commonly used cryptocurrency for online gambling, but many platforms also accept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), Dogecoin (DOGE), and other altcoins. Some casinos even support stablecoins such as USDT (Tether) for those who prefer to avoid the volatility associated with cryptocurrencies. This variety allows players to manage their funds more effectively and choose the currency that best suits their needs.
